Title
Delta modulation strategies for resonant link inverters

Abstract
This paper explores in detail the suitability of delta modulation strategies for resonant link inverters. The control and spectral characteristics of various delta modulators are examined in an effort to develop a model for the same. The more fundamental question of comparing delta modulation systems with conventional pwm systems, given similar devices, is addressed and it is shown that the former provides a viable high performance alternative.
